About Hudson Falls
Hudson Falls, a town in United States's New York region, stands as one of the notable urban settlements in this part of the world. 7,191 people call Hudson Falls home, making it a notable settlement in the region.
At 43.30°N, 73.59°W, Hudson Falls occupies a position in the Northern Western Hemisphere. Residents and businesses align their schedules to the America/New_York timezone.
